Some tips for your application 🫡
Understand the Role: Make sure to thoroughly read the job description for the French Speaking Customer Service Advisor position. Understand the key responsibilities and required skills, especially the importance of fluency in French.
Tailor Your CV: Customize your CV to highlight relevant experience in customer service and any language skills. Emphasize your proficiency in French and any previous roles that involved direct customer interaction.
Craft a Compelling Cover Letter: Write a cover letter that showcases your passion for customer service and your ability to communicate effectively in French. Use specific examples from your past experiences to demonstrate your skills.
Proofread Your Application: Before submitting, carefully proofread your CV and cover letter. Ensure there are no spelling or grammatical errors, and that your French language skills are accurately represented.
How to prepare for a job interview at CV-Library
✨Show Off Your Language Skills
Since this role requires French fluency, be prepared to demonstrate your language skills during the interview. Practice speaking in French about your previous experiences and how you can help customers effectively.
✨Understand Customer Service Principles
Familiarize yourself with key customer service principles and best practices. Be ready to discuss how you would handle various customer scenarios, especially those that may arise in a French-speaking context.
✨Research the Company
Take some time to learn about the company’s values, mission, and the products or services they offer.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you are gen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Prepare Questions
Have a few thoughtful questions ready to ask at the end of the interview. This shows your interest in the role and helps you determine if the company is the right fit for you.
